Type
ORACLE
Validation date
2025-04-10 05:51: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 3.637e-4,
    "usd": 3.994e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001EBC4DA5C501211CA6A130C6CA2D0AA673CB21FAB7ACD2749A84B395984F47826

Previous signature

4182CAFB3A5F35923D80F4772F575B30907E880E717D02B0A24628728B361E8EA636D53591A58C46C41E2A485F5CD52BF24B32AE3AD50B1D50614320D0647009

Origin signature

3046022100C6B30933DFCE6D9AF9F213EF44FE94452266235A15CC361AA9834D08AB18B4C0022100A9834B1BCA6CB480002ED851D2119EDC505BF04BEFA6B1712A954358B1844C58

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0002C90DBEC7A420C210AB0AE0D8F3BB034D8DBC38255EDDECA369ABD3574BD27F

Coordinator signature

1C4A07539F09C8D66B2D6E3E5D18DED4AEFC5295CD7C59BCE3BD7E98C7B5AF1BD4447ECC299BC0CDB91BACE9E54B3FE4F43E0FF95EAF9327102DF010206BDB0C

Validator #1 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#1 signature

364DC6E75EB0BBA25D04DCFB14CF86405D0E65F2B2DD26334F07746F80219FF8DE91A57595A519FECD37271EA63AF1F0B1A55BCDC7CE9B0656716E41EF9EDF0B

Validator #2 public key

0001118FF200888730B2963590093B3E384A49F58832314D00A9E65E07505DBBC73E

Validator #2 signature

B76CE6C601FF2ACFE0BE0BCD1F1DABD0456E53608B0EB0C27FE14A3478BFEEF5CD4C035A9FBB018080F8DC006E5CEC0A78BC41926D8CB994C0247212F3CE350E